Summary of the comparison
Bourne Community College and Bishop Luffa School, Chichester are secondary schools.
Bourne Community College scores 50 out of 100 (grade D, below average) and Bishop Luffa School, Chichester scores 70 out of 100 (grade B, strong). Bishop Luffa School, Chichester is ahead on our composite score.
Bourne Community College was judged in need of attention and Bishop Luffa School, Chichester was judged Outstanding.
On GCSE Attainment 8, the latest published figures are 39.1 for Bourne Community College and 52.6 for Bishop Luffa School, Chichester.
GCSE Attainment 8 has fallen at Bourne Community College (44.6 in 2021-22, 39.1 in 2024-25) and has fallen at Bishop Luffa School, Chichester (56.5 in 2021-22, 52.6 in 2024-25).
Side-by-side comparison
| Measure | EmsworthBourne Community College | ChichesterBishop Luffa School, Chichester | England average |
|---|---|---|---|
| Overview | |||
| Our score | D50/100 | B70/100Stronger figure | |
| Local ranking | 34th of 38 in West Sussex | 8th of 38 in West Sussex Stronger figure | |
| Inspection | Ofsted: Needs attention | Ofsted: OutstandingStronger figure | |
| School type | Foundation school | Academy converter | |
| Phase | Secondary | Secondary | |
| Age range | 11-16 | 11-18 | |
| Gender | Mixed | Mixed | |
| Pupils on roll | 729 | 1,579 | |
| Capacity | 900 | 1,520 | |
| Location | Emsworth, PO10 8PJ | Chichester, PO19 3HP | |
| GCSE results | |||
| Attainment 8 | 39.1 | 52.6 Stronger figure | 46.0 |
| Grade 5+ in English & maths | 32.7% | 59.1% Stronger figure | 45.4% |
| Grade 4+ in English & maths | 59.2% | 77.9% Stronger figure | 64.8% |
| Entering EBacc | 27.2% | 31.5% Stronger figure | 40.5% |
| EBacc average point score | 3.39 | 4.65 Stronger figure | 4.09 |
| Cohort | 147 | 235 | |
| A-level results | |||
| A-level entries | Not reported | 173 | |
| A-level average points | Not reported | 36.1 | 35.0 |
| A-level average grade | Not reported | B- | |
| Best 3 A-levels points | Not reported | 36.0 | 35.8 |
| AAB+ incl. facilitating subjects | Not reported | 13.5% | 17.5% |
| Pupils | |||
| Pupils in the census | 729 | 1,579 | |
| Free school meals (ever 6) | 22.6% | 10.5% | |
| English as an additional language | 2.2% | 6.4% | |
| SEN support | 20.4% | 12.5% | |
| SEN with an EHC plan | 6.2% | 3.1% | |
| Attendance | |||
| Overall absence | 8.6% | 6.9% Stronger figure | 6.2% |
| Persistent absence | 26.4% | 16.6% Stronger figure | 15.8% |
marks the stronger figure on measures with a clear direction. Rows describing a school's intake, such as free school meals, English as an additional language and SEN, carry no marker: they describe who a school serves, not how well it serves them.
